How Do You Optimize Web Application Performance with Different Development Frameworks?

How Do You Optimize Web Application Performance with Different Development Frameworks

Table of Contents:

  1. Introduction
  2. Key Factors Affecting Web Application Performance
  3. Best Development Frameworks for Web Application Optimization
  4. Optimization Techniques for Various Frameworks
  5. How 8 Tech Labs Can Help
  6. Conclusion
  7. FAQs

Introduction

In today’s fast-paced digital world, web applications must be optimized for performance, scalability, and usability. Choosing a development framework is critical to determining an application’s efficiency. This blog will look at typical performance difficulties, the finest web development frameworks, and effective performance optimization strategies. 

Key Factors Affecting Web Application Performance

  • Code Efficiency: Poorly written code can slow down applications.
  • Database Optimization: Slow queries and unindexed tables affect speed.
  • Server Performance: The right server configuration improves response times.
  • Caching Strategies: Implementing proper caching techniques reduces load times.
  • Frontend Optimization: Reducing file sizes and using modern technologies enhance user experience.

Best Development Frameworks for Web Application Optimization

1. React.js (for frontend)

  • Virtual DOM for faster rendering
  • Component-based architecture
  • Server-side rendering (Next.js for optimization)

2. Angular

  • Two-way data binding for real-time updates
  • Ahead-of-time (AOT) compilation for faster load times
  • Lazy loading for improved performance

3. Vue.js

  • Lightweight and flexible
  • Virtual DOM for fast updates
  • Optimized state management with Vuex

4. Node.js (for backend)

  • Event-driven, non-blocking architecture
  • Asynchronous operations improve efficiency
  • High scalability and performance

5. Django (Python-based backend framework)

  • Built-in security and ORM optimization
  • Asynchronous capabilities for speed
  • Caching mechanisms for performance boost

6. Laravel (PHP-based framework)

  • Efficient query handling with Eloquent ORM
  • Pre-built authentication and security features
  • Artisan commands for task automation

Optimization Techniques for Various Frameworks

1. Improve Code Efficiency

  • Use minification tools to reduce JavaScript and CSS sizes.
  • Follow best coding practices like modular development.

2. Database Optimization

  • Implement indexing to speed up queries.
  • Use caching strategies like Redis or Memcached.

3. Server-Side Performance Enhancements

  • Use Content Delivery Networks (CDNs) for faster data access.
  • Optimize server response times using load balancers.

4. Caching Strategies

  • Utilize browser caching for static files.
  • Implement API caching to reduce database calls.

5. Frontend Performance Boosters

  • Optimize images using WebP format.
  • Implement lazy loading for images and assets.

How 8 Tech Labs Can Help

At 8 Tech Labs, we specialize in optimizing web applications for businesses of all sizes. Our services include:

  • Custom Web Development: Using frameworks tailored to your needs.
  • Performance Optimization: Ensuring faster load times and seamless experiences.
  • Digital Transformation Consulting: Helping businesses scale efficiently.
  • IT Advisory Services: Providing strategic solutions for sustainable growth.

With our expert team, we help businesses streamline operations, enhance performance, and deliver top-notch digital experiences.

Conclusion

Optimizing web application performance is critical for delivering seamless user experiences. Businesses may ensure that their applications are fast, scalable, and efficient by selecting the correct development frameworks and adopting effective optimization techniques. 8 Tech Labs is here to help you leverage the best web technologies to achieve success. 

FAQs

The best framework depends on the project. React.js, Node.js, and Django offer excellent performance benefits.

Implement caching, optimize database queries, reduce asset sizes, and use CDNs for faster content delivery.

Slow page loads, unoptimized databases, heavy front-end assets, and poor server configurations are common problems.

 

 

Yes, we specialize in web application optimization using cutting-edge technologies and frameworks.

 

 

CDNs distribute content across multiple servers, reducing latency and improving load times for users worldwide.

 

What do you think?

Leave a Reply

Your email address will not be published. Required fields are marked *

Related articles

Contact us

Partner with Us for Comprehensive IT Service

We are pleased to address any inquiries you might have and assist you in selecting the service that best suits your requirements.

Your benefits:
What happens next?
1

We Schedule a call at your convenience 

2

We do a discovery and consulting meting 

3

We prepare a proposal 

Schedule a Free Consultation